4. DESIGN PHILOSOPHY
 Complete tower-E has been modeled in STAAD from foundation top to mumty level.
Foundation slab has been modeled as plate elements.
 All the possible load cases and load combinations have been considered for the analysis and
design of structural members.
 Design of beams and columns have been done using IS456-LSM method in staad. Results of
same have been produced in Annex-1 of this report.
 Wind loads have not been applied as seismic loads are governing horizontal loads.
 Raft slab has been modeled in staad as rectangular plate element of approx. sizes of 500x500
mm2. Subgrade reaction (ks) of 600T/m2/m has been assumed for raft. Spring constant =
600x0.5x0.5=150T/m has been applied on each element nodes.
 Flexure Design of raft slab –plate elements members have been done using IS456-LSM. Two
way shear & one way shear checks have been done manually (refer section-12 of this
document). Ref Annex-I for flexure design in staad file.
 Deflection summary of raft has been tabulated in section 9 of this report.
 Bearing Pressure check has been shown in section 10 of this report.

12 SHEAR CHECK FOR RAFT


One Way Shear Check
Max pressure p = 20 T/Sqm
effective depth of raft d = D-50-302/3
834 MM

Raft projection beyond column edge = 1.2 m


so shear at d distance away from column edge V= p x (1.2-d/1000)
= 7.32 T/m
Vu = 1.5V
= 11 T
developed shear stress τ = V/bd (b = 1000mm)
= 0.13 Mpa
design shear stress
corresponding to ptpro = 0.37 Mpa
Safe

Two Way Shear Check


Perimeter for two way shear s = (0.5d+400)x2+(0.5d+900)x2
= 4268 mm
shear area a = sxd
2
= 3559512 mm
punching stress = Fymax/a
Fyu, max = 500.0 T
punching stress = 2.1 Mpa
Allowable punching stress = 2.7 Mpa
Safe
